About

Occidental Petroleum Corp /De/ is a leading integrated energy company engaged in the exploration, production, and marketing of oil, natural gas, and related products. The company also manufactures a broad portfolio of chemical products through its OxyChem subsidiary. It provides midstream services that include gathering, processing, transportation, storage, and marketing of hydrocarbons and carbon dioxide. Sectors: Energy · Basic Materials Sector rationale The company's primary revenue is generated from the exploration, production, and marketing of crude oil and natural gas, which falls squarely within the Energy sector. It also operates a substantial and distinct chemical manufacturing business through its OxyChem subsidiary, producing ethylene and polyvinyl chloride, which are basic materials sold to other manufacturers. Industries: +1 more Integrated Oil and Gas Energy Primary Occidental Petroleum is an integrated energy company that operates across the full value chain, combining upstream exploration and production in the Permian Basin with midstream gathering and transportation, and downstream chemical manufacturing via OxyChem. Commodity Chemicals Basic Materials Secondary Through its OxyChem subsidiary, the company manufactures bulk commodity chemicals including ethylene, propylene, polyethylene, and polyvinyl chloride (PVC) for industrial applications. Oil and Gas Pipelines Energy Secondary The company operates an extensive midstream network of pipelines, storage facilities, and gathering systems primarily in the Permian Basin and Rocky Mountain regions.
